chrome开发者怎么下载、chrome开发者工具教程:Chrome开发者轻松下载秘籍大公开

2020-03-30 14:55 chrome开发者怎么下载、chrome开发者工具教程:Chrome开发者轻松下载秘籍大公开

Chrome开发者工具是Google Chrome浏览器内置的一款强大且功能丰富的调试工具,它可以帮助开发者快速定位和解决网页开发中的问题。无论是前端开发者还是网页设计师,Chrome开发者工具都是不可或缺的利器。

二、下载Chrome浏览器

要使用Chrome开发者工具,首先需要下载并安装Chrome浏览器。以下是下载Chrome浏览器的步骤:

1. 访问Chrome浏览器的官方网站:www./chrome/

2. 在页面上找到下载Chrome按钮,点击后选择适合自己操作系统的版本。

3. 根据提示完成下载,并按照安装向导进行安装。

三、启动Chrome开发者工具

安装完成后,启动Chrome浏览器,并按照以下步骤打开开发者工具:

1. 在Chrome浏览器中打开一个网页。

2. 按下F12键或右键点击网页元素,选择检查(Inspect)。

3. 开发者工具窗口将自动打开,你可以看到网页的源代码和相关的调试界面。

四、熟悉开发者工具界面

Chrome开发者工具界面主要由以下几个部分组成:

1. 控件栏:包括元素、网络、源代码、控制台、应用、网络、存储、源映射、性能、内存、网络、设备、安全等选项卡。

2. 元素面板:显示当前网页的DOM结构,可以选中任意元素进行查看和修改。

3. 控制台面板:用于查看和执行JavaScript代码,是调试JavaScript问题的常用工具。

4. 网络面板:显示网页加载过程中的网络请求,可以查看请求的详细信息,如响应头、响应体等。

五、使用元素面板调试网页布局

元素面板是开发者工具中最常用的功能之一,以下是如何使用元素面板调试网页布局的步骤:

1. 在元素面板中,选中需要调试的元素。

2. 通过调整元素的样式属性,如宽度、高度、边距等,观察网页布局的变化。

3. 使用计算功能,查看元素的精确位置和尺寸。

4. 使用滚动功能,查看元素在不同屏幕尺寸下的显示效果。

六、使用控制台面板调试JavaScript

控制台面板是调试JavaScript问题的利器,以下是如何使用控制台面板调试JavaScript的步骤:

1. 在控制台面板中,输入JavaScript代码并执行。

2. 使用console.log()函数输出调试信息,观察代码执行过程中的变量值。

3. 使用断点功能,暂停代码执行,查看变量值和执行状态。

4. 使用监视功能,实时监视变量的变化。

七、使用网络面板分析网页性能

网络面板可以帮助开发者分析网页的性能问题,以下是如何使用网络面板分析网页性能的步骤:

1. 在网络面板中,选择瀑布流视图,查看网页加载过程中的网络请求。

2. 分析请求的响应时间、大小等信息,找出性能瓶颈。

3. 使用网络条件功能,模拟不同的网络环境,测试网页在不同条件下的表现。

4. 使用重放功能,重现网页加载过程,进一步分析问题。

八、使用源映射功能调试打包后的代码

在开发过程中,我们经常需要对打包后的代码进行调试。Chrome开发者工具的源映射功能可以帮助我们实现这一点,以下是如何使用源映射功能调试打包后代码的步骤:

1. 在打包工具中启用源映射功能,并生成对应的映射文件。

2. 在Chrome开发者工具中,选择源映射选项卡,添加映射文件路径。

3. 在元素面板或控制台面板中,查看和调试原始代码。

九、使用性能面板分析网页性能

性能面板可以帮助开发者分析网页的加载时间和运行性能,以下是如何使用性能面板分析网页性能的步骤:

1. 在性能面板中,选择录制功能,开始录制网页的运行过程。

2. 观察录制结果,分析网页的加载时间和运行性能。

3. 使用火焰图功能,查看代码执行过程中的性能瓶颈。

4. 使用快照功能,保存网页的性能数据,以便后续分析。

十、使用内存面板分析内存泄漏

内存面板可以帮助开发者分析网页的内存使用情况,以下是如何使用内存面板分析内存泄漏的步骤:

1. 在内存面板中,选择记录功能,开始记录内存使用情况。

2. 观察内存使用的变化,找出内存泄漏的嫌疑对象。

3. 使用快照功能,保存内存使用数据,以便后续分析。

4. 使用快照对比功能,对比不同时间点的内存使用情况,找出内存泄漏的原因。

十一、使用设备工具模拟不同设备访问网页

设备工具可以帮助开发者模拟不同设备访问网页的效果,以下是如何使用设备工具模拟不同设备访问网页的步骤:

1. 在设备工具中,选择设备选项卡。

2. 选择需要模拟的设备,如iPhone、iPad、Android手机等。

3. 观察网页在不同设备上的显示效果,调整样式和布局。

十二、使用安全面板检查网页安全性

安全面板可以帮助开发者检查网页的安全性,以下是如何使用安全面板检查网页安全性的步骤:

1. 在安全面板中,选择安全选项卡。

2. 查看网页的安全证书信息,确保证书有效。

3. 检查网页是否有潜在的安全风险,如跨站脚本攻击(XSS)、跨站请求伪造(CSRF)等。

十三、使用应用面板调试Web应用

应用面板可以帮助开发者调试Web应用,以下是如何使用应用面板调试Web应用的步骤:

1. 在应用面板中,选择应用选项卡。

2. 查看Web应用的本地存储、缓存、数据库等信息。

3. 使用存储功能,查看和修改本地存储数据。

4. 使用缓存功能,查看和修改缓存数据。

十四、使用网络映射功能调试跨域请求

跨域请求是Web开发中常见的问题,网络映射功能可以帮助开发者调试跨域请求,以下是如何使用网络映射功能调试跨域请求的步骤:

1. 在网络面板中,选择网络映射选项卡。

2. 查看跨域请求的响应头信息,分析跨域请求失败的原因。

3. 使用代理工具,修改跨域请求的请求头信息,尝试解决跨域问题。

十五、使用源映射功能调试打包后的代码

在开发过程中,我们经常需要对打包后的代码进行调试。Chrome开发者工具的源映射功能可以帮助我们实现这一点,以下是如何使用源映射功能调试打包后代码的步骤:

1. 在打包工具中启用源映射功能,并生成对应的映射文件。

2. 在Chrome开发者工具中,选择源映射选项卡,添加映射文件路径。

3. 在元素面板或控制台面板中,查看和调试原始代码。

十六、使用性能面板分析网页性能

性能面板可以帮助开发者分析网页的加载时间和运行性能,以下是如何使用性能面板分析网页性能的步骤:

1. 在性能面板中,选择录制功能,开始录制网页的运行过程。

2. 观察录制结果,分析网页的加载时间和运行性能。

3. 使用火焰图功能,查看代码执行过程中的性能瓶颈。

4. 使用快照功能,保存网页的性能数据,以便后续分析。

十七、使用内存面板分析内存泄漏

内存面板可以帮助开发者分析网页的内存使用情况,以下是如何使用内存面板分析内存泄漏的步骤:

1. 在内存面板中,选择记录功能,开始记录内存使用情况。

2. 观察内存使用的变化,找出内存泄漏的嫌疑对象。

3. 使用快照功能,保存内存使用数据,以便后续分析。

4. 使用快照对比功能,对比不同时间点的内存使用情况,找出内存泄漏的原因。

十八、使用设备工具模拟不同设备访问网页

设备工具可以帮助开发者模拟不同设备访问网页的效果,以下是如何使用设备工具模拟不同设备访问网页的步骤:

1. 在设备工具中,选择设备选项卡。

2. 选择需要模拟的设备,如iPhone、iPad、Android手机等。

3. 观察网页在不同设备上的显示效果,调整样式和布局。

十九、使用安全面板检查网页安全性

安全面板可以帮助开发者检查网页的安全性,以下是如何使用安全面板检查网页安全性的步骤:

1. 在安全面板中,选择安全选项卡。

2. 查看网页的安全证书信息,确保证书有效。

3. 检查网页是否有潜在的安全风险,如跨站脚本攻击(XSS)、跨站请求伪造(CSRF)等。

二十、使用应用面板调试Web应用

应用面板可以帮助开发者调试Web应用,以下是如何使用应用面板调试Web应用的步骤:

1. 在应用面板中,选择应用选项卡。

2. 查看Web应用的本地存储、缓存、数据库等信息。

3. 使用存储功能,查看和修改本地存储数据。

4. 使用缓存功能,查看和修改缓存数据。

版权声明:转载此文是出于传递更多信息之目的,文章或转稿中文字或图片来源于:互联网(网络),如涉及版权等问题,请作者持权属证明与本网联系,我们将及时更正、删除,谢谢您的支持与理解。